400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el 中的xml是什么

作者:路由通
|
109人看过
发布时间:2025-11-07 09:42:54
标签:
可扩展标记语言(XML)在Excel中扮演着数据交换与结构化管理的关键角色。本文将深入解析XML与Excel的集成机制,涵盖从基础概念到高级应用的完整知识体系。通过实际案例演示如何利用XML映射功能实现数据自动化处理,并探讨其在企业数据标准化中的实践价值。文章还将对比XML格式与传统Excel文件的差异,帮助用户掌握结构化数据管理的核心技巧。
excel 中的xml是什么

       理解可扩展标记语言(XML)的技术本质

       可扩展标记语言(XML)作为一种标记语言,其核心特征在于通过自定义标签实现数据内容与显示格式的分离。根据万维网联盟(W3C)制定的标准,XML采用纯文本格式进行数据编码,具有跨平台、可扩展的技术优势。在Excel环境中,XML文件实质上充当了结构化数据容器的角色,每个标签都对应着特定的数据字段,这种特性使其特别适合处理具有层次关系的数据集合。

       例如在企业管理场景中,当需要将员工信息表导出为XML格式时,系统会自动生成包含<员工><姓名><部门>等层级标签的文档。这种结构化表达方式相比传统表格更能准确反映数据间的隶属关系。另一个典型应用是财务系统对接,通过XML标准格式定义会计科目表,可以确保不同软件平台间数据传输的完整性。

       Excel与XML的历史集成演进

       自Excel 2003版本开始,微软便在办公软件中深度集成XML支持功能。这种集成并非简单的文件格式兼容,而是构建了完整的数据映射体系。随着Office开放XML标准的推行,xlsx文件格式本质上已成为基于XML的压缩包结构,其中每个工作表、样式设置都以独立的XML组件形式存在。

       以供应链管理为例,早期企业需要专门开发数据转换程序来实现ERP系统与Excel的对接。而现在通过XML映射工具,采购人员可以直接将供应商提供的XML订单数据映射到Excel模板,系统会自动完成数据解析与填充。这种演进极大降低了企业数据整合的技术门槛。

       XML映射功能的实际操作机制

       在Excel的开发者选项卡中,XML映射面板是实现结构化数据管理的核心界面。用户通过导入XML架构定义(XSD)或示例XML文件创建数据映射关系,此时Excel会生成对应的XML映射树状图。这个可视化界面允许用户通过拖拽方式将XML节点绑定到特定单元格,建立双向数据链接。

       实际操作中,当处理产品目录数据时,用户可以将<产品><规格><价格>等节点分别映射到B2、C2、D2单元格。完成映射后,任何在Excel中修改的数据都会实时更新到XML数据结构中。反之,当外部系统发送更新的XML文件时,只需执行刷新操作即可同步最新数据。

       数据导入导出的完整工作流

       通过数据选项卡中的XML导入功能,用户可以快速将外部XML文件转换为标准表格格式。这个过程涉及数据解析、类型识别和结构重组三个关键步骤。在导出环节,Excel会严格遵循预设的XML架构规则,自动生成符合规范的XML文档。

       以客户关系管理(CRM)系统数据交换为例,销售团队每日需要将客户拜访记录导出为XML格式上传至中央数据库。通过预设的导出模板,Excel会自动将拜访日期、客户编号、洽谈内容等字段封装成标准XML节点。反过来,当需要分析月度销售数据时,只需导入系统生成的XML报告文件,所有数据会自动填充到预设分析模板。

       XML架构定义(XSD)的核心作用

       XML架构定义(XSD)文件相当于数据结构的蓝图,它明确定义了每个XML元素的类型、约束条件和层级关系。在Excel中导入XSD文件后,系统会基于架构规则创建智能映射关系,有效防止数据格式错误。这种机制特别适合需要严格数据规范的业务场景。

       例如在医疗数据管理中,患者信息XML必须符合HL7国际标准。通过预加载HL7标准的XSD架构,Excel会自动验证输入数据的完整性,如确保病历编号符合特定编码规则,检查日期格式是否正确等。另一个案例是财务报表提交,税务机关提供的XSD架构会强制要求所有报送数据满足法定格式规范。

       智能标签技术的应用场景

       Excel的智能标签功能基于XML技术实现,能够识别特定数据类型并提供上下文操作菜单。当单元格数据被识别为特定XML元素时,系统会显示智能标记按钮,提供快速数据操作选项。这种智能交互极大提升了数据处理的效率。

       在实际应用中,当处理包含股票代码的XML数据时,智能标签会自动提供股价查询、图表生成等选项。对于地址信息,系统可能提供地图定位或邮编校验功能。这种上下文感知能力使得Excel从被动数据处理工具转变为智能数据助手。

       Web数据获取的自动化实现

       通过结合XML与Excel的Web查询功能,用户可以建立动态数据采集系统。这项技术特别适用于需要定期获取网络数据的场景,如汇率查询、天气信息、商品价格监控等。系统会按照预设间隔自动抓取目标网站的XML数据源并更新到本地表格。

       跨境电商运营者可以设置每日自动获取汇率转换XML数据,确保定价策略的准确性。物流公司则可以通过定时采集交通状况XML信息,动态优化运输路线规划。这种自动化数据流动有效减少了人工干预环节。

       VBA编程与XML的深度集成

       对于高级用户而言,通过Visual Basic for Applications(VBA)编程可以扩展XML处理能力。Excel对象模型中提供的XML命名空间包含丰富的方法和属性,支持复杂的XML操作,如动态生成架构、批量转换数据格式等。

       企业IT部门可以开发VBA宏来自动处理每日收到的数百份XML格式订单,实现订单数据的自动分类汇总。财务部门则可以利用VBA脚本解析银行对账XML文件,自动完成金额核对和异常检测。这种深度集成显著提升了批量数据处理的效率。

       数据验证与错误处理机制

       Excel的XML映射引擎包含完整的数据验证流程,当导入的XML数据与预设架构不匹配时,系统会明确标识错误位置和类型。错误处理面板会详细列出每个验证失败的原因,如数据类型不符、必填字段缺失、数值超出范围等。

       在质量检测数据采集过程中,当传感器生成的XML数据包含超出量程的数值时,系统会立即标记异常数据点并暂停导入流程。人力资源系统在处理员工考勤XML时,会自动检测是否存在时间逻辑错误(如下班时间早于上班时间)。

       模板化应用的效率优势

       通过将常用的XML映射关系保存为Excel模板,可以创建标准化的数据交换解决方案。这种模板化方法特别适合需要频繁处理同类数据结构的场景,用户只需替换数据源即可快速完成数据处理任务。

       会计师事务所可以制作标准的审计报告XML模板,不同项目的财务数据都能通过同一模板生成符合规范的报送文件。制造业企业可以开发质量检测报表模板,各个生产线采集的检测数据都能自动汇总成统一格式的分析报告。

       跨平台数据交换的兼容性

       由于XML是行业标准格式,基于Excel的XML数据处理能力可以轻松实现与其他系统的数据交换。无论是Java企业应用、Python数据分析脚本还是移动端应用,都能无缝读取Excel生成的XML文件。

       零售企业的POS系统每天生成销售数据XML,这些数据既可以通过Excel进行日常分析,也能直接上传至云端大数据平台进行深度挖掘。科研机构收集的实验数据以XML格式导出后,既可用Excel进行初步整理,也可导入专业统计软件进行复杂运算。

       性能优化与大数据量处理

       当处理大规模XML数据集时,Excel提供多种性能优化选项。通过调整XML映射设置,用户可以控制数据加载方式,如仅导入必要字段、启用后台刷新、设置增量更新等,这些措施能显著提升处理效率。

       在处理物联网传感器产生的海量XML数据时,可以设置只导入关键指标字段,避免内存溢出。金融行业处理高频交易数据时,可以通过增量更新机制只获取最新变动数据,减少网络传输负担。

       安全性与权限管理特性

       Excel的XML处理功能包含完整的安全控制机制,用户可以通过数字签名验证XML数据来源的可靠性,设置加密保护敏感数据。架构验证功能也能有效防御XML注入攻击等安全威胁。

       在处理薪酬数据等敏感信息时,可以要求所有导入的XML文件必须包含有效数字签名,确保数据来源可信。对外发送包含商业机密的XML报告时,可以应用密码加密保护,限定只有授权人员能够查看内容。

       行业标准化应用案例

       各行业普遍采用基于XML的数据交换标准,如会计领域的XBRL(可扩展商业报告语言)、医疗领域的HL7(健康Level 7)等。Excel通过支持这些行业标准XML格式,成为专业领域数据处理的桥梁工具。

       上市公司编制财务报告时,可以通过Excel的XBRL插件直接将财务报表转换为标准XBRL格式提交监管机构。医院信息科工作人员使用Excel处理HL7格式的医疗数据交换,实现不同系统间的患者信息同步。

       与JSON格式的技术对比

       虽然JSON(JavaScript对象表示法)在现代Web开发中更为流行,但XML在企业级应用和数据规范性要求高的场景仍具优势。Excel同时支持两种格式,用户可以根据实际需求选择最合适的数据交换格式。

       在与现代RESTful API交互时,JSON格式可能更为轻量高效;但在需要严格数据验证的供应链管理系统中,XML的架构验证能力更具价值。Excel用户可以通过Power Query工具轻松实现两种格式的相互转换。

       未来发展趋势与扩展能力

       随着Office 365持续更新,Excel的XML处理能力正与人工智能、云计算等技术深度融合。未来可能出现基于机器学习的智能数据映射建议、云端XML架构库共享等创新功能。

       微软正在测试的Excel智能助手可以根据用户历史操作自动推荐XML映射方案。云端XML模板库允许用户共享和复用经过验证的数据映射结构,这些发展将进一步提升XML数据处理的智能化程度。

       常见问题排查与解决策略

       在实际使用过程中,用户可能遇到XML数据导入失败、映射关系错乱等问题。常见解决方法包括检查架构一致性、验证字符编码格式、清理特殊字符等系统性排查流程。

       当遇到中文字符显示乱码时,需要确认XML文件采用UTF-8编码格式。如果复杂层级数据导入后结构混乱,可能需要调整重复元素的映射设置。这些实践经验对于保障XML数据处理稳定性至关重要。

相关文章
excel表格中pi用什么
在Excel表格中,圆周率π通常使用PI函数进行调用,该函数直接返回精确到15位的π数值。本文详细解析12种π的核心应用场景,涵盖基础计算、工程函数、数据可视化等领域,通过实际案例演示如何在三角函数、圆形测算、概率统计等场景中高效运用π值,并介绍精度控制与动态引用的高级技巧。
2025-11-07 09:42:41
257人看过
Excel常用函数有什么意义
Excel函数是数据处理的核心工具,能够显著提升工作效率与决策精准度。本文系统解析十二个关键函数的使用场景及实际价值,涵盖数据清洗、统计分析、逻辑判断等核心领域,通过真实案例演示如何将原始数据转化为商业洞察,帮助用户构建专业级数据处理能力。
2025-11-07 09:42:36
297人看过
Word查找中 是什么符号
本文深入解析微软文字处理软件中查找功能所涉及的各类符号体系,涵盖基础标点到高级通配符。文章通过十四个核心维度,结合官方操作指南与实际案例,系统阐述如何精确查找并理解文档中的特殊符号标记。内容涉及通配符使用技巧、格式符号辨识、Unicode精准搜索以及常见问题解决方案,旨在帮助用户全面提升文档检索与编辑效率。
2025-11-07 09:42:28
36人看过
word口语是什么意思
在日常英语学习中,我们常遇到“Word口语”这一概念,它并非指某个软件,而是强调将孤立的词汇转化为流利、自然口头表达的能力。本文将从定义解析、常见误区、训练方法等维度,系统阐述如何跨越从“认识单词”到“用好单词”的鸿沟。文章结合语言学理论与真实案例,为学习者提供可操作的提升路径,帮助读者真正掌握词汇的鲜活运用。
2025-11-07 09:42:06
320人看过
电脑删掉word软件是什么
当用户主动或误操作删除微软文字处理软件后,计算机将失去该专业文档编辑能力,但原始数据文件通常完好无损。本文系统解析十二种典型场景,涵盖从临时故障修复到永久替代方案选择,通过企业档案恢复、学生论文抢救等真实案例,演示如何通过系统还原、云端备份等六种数据抢救方案,以及五类免费替代软件的实际应用效果,帮助用户构建完整的数字文档安全管理体系。
2025-11-07 09:41:38
353人看过
什么是word电子版
Word电子版是以数字格式存储的文本文档,通过微软公司的文字处理软件创建和编辑。它彻底改变了传统纸质文档的局限,支持实时协作、动态修订和多媒体嵌入等现代化功能。作为办公场景的核心工具,其跨平台兼容性与云端存储能力进一步拓展了文档的应用边界,成为数字化时代信息传递的重要载体。
2025-11-07 09:41:38
68人看过